WebThe fruits are small and long, roughly resembling a finger. The skin is thin and the pulp is made up of small, round beads of tart juice. It has been referred to as the caviar of citrus and is a sought after culinary fruit. The trees are small, with fragrant flowers and numerous thorns and produce copious amounts of fruit throughout the year. WebThorns! One of the things that make Poncirus trifoliata unique is the thorns. Many citrus trees have thorns, but these are large and thick.
